6HLR

Yeast RNA polymerase I elongation complex bound to nucleotide analog GMPCPP (core focused)

Summary for 6HLR
Entry DOI10.2210/pdb6hlr/pdb
EMDB information0238 0239 0240
DescriptorDNA-directed RNA polymerase I subunit RPA190, DNA-directed RNA polymerases I, II, and III subunit RPABC5, DNA-directed RNA polymerases I and III subunit RPAC2, ... (18 entities in total)
Functional Keywordstranscription, polymerase, nucleotide, elongation
Biological sourceSaccharomyces cerevisiae (strain ATCC 204508 / S288c) (Baker's yeast)
More
Total number of polymer chains15
Total formula weight547362.27
Authors
Tafur, L.,Sadian, Y.,Weis, F.,Muller, C.W. (deposition date: 2018-09-11, release date: 2019-04-03, Last modification date: 2024-05-15)
Primary citationTafur, L.,Sadian, Y.,Hanske, J.,Wetzel, R.,Weis, F.,Muller, C.W.
The cryo-EM structure of a 12-subunit variant of RNA polymerase I reveals dissociation of the A49-A34.5 heterodimer and rearrangement of subunit A12.2.
Elife, 8:-, 2019
Cited by
PubMed: 30913026
DOI: 10.7554/eLife.43204
PDB entries with the same primary citation
Experimental method
ELECTRON MICROSCOPY (3.18 Å)
